FFmpeg's isaTTY check makes programatically parsing stderr impossible

Description

What you were trying to accomplish (e.g., "I am trying to transcode from this format to that format...")
I am programatically spawning FFmpeg, trying to parse "progress" info from stderr using the following regular expression:

/size=[\b]*([0-9]+)kB/

An example entry:

52kB time=00:00:11.43 bitrate= 37.4kbits/s

These entries are displayed just fine when I run ffmpeg in the console (TTY).

The problem you encountered (e.g., "ffmpeg crashed" or "The output video was all green")

When I spawn a ffmpeg process programatically, ffmpeg refuces to listen to the -loglevel command because it performs a is-a-tty check and seems to not provide as much debug information when it is not a TTY (which is the case when spawning programatically and piping stderr data to certain streams).
